Transaction 69e574d01ba0387a23490fd8fe7e5fde4ae751866e4da9ccd73e7e20830b68a5
1 Input
1 Output
-
69e574d01ba0387a23490fd8fe7e5fde4ae751866e4da9ccd73e7e20830b68a5:0
- value
- 607265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ab09eb7e2d648b90860ea942f816d0aeeaed90e5 OP_EQUAL
- address
- 3HHPMbMNN4U5PXfmLXci17oZ5tWxEXHRXa